Introduction to Cold Plunge Therapy
Cold plunge therapy, often referred to as cold water immersion, has gained significant traction in the realm of luxury wellness. This therapeutic technique involves immersing the body in cold water for a brief period, which is believed to offer various health benefits, including improved circulation, reduced inflammation, and enhanced skin tightness. The Science Behind Cold Plunge Therapy
Cold plunge therapy operates on several biological principles that contribute to systemic skin tightening:
1. Enhanced Circulation
When the body is exposed to cold temperatures, blood vessels constrict, leading to improved circulation upon rewarming. This process helps deliver essential nutrients and oxygen to skin cells, promoting a healthier and more youthful appearance.
2. Collagen Production
Cold exposure stimulates the production of collagen, a protein that plays a crucial role in maintaining skin elasticity and firmness. Increased collagen levels can help reduce the appearance of fine lines and wrinkles, making the skin appear tighter and more rejuvenated.
3. Reduced Inflammation
Cold therapy is known for its anti-inflammatory effects. By reducing inflammation, cold plunge therapy can help alleviate conditions such as puffiness and redness, resulting in smoother and more even-toned skin.

FAQ
What is cold plunge therapy?
Cold plunge therapy involves immersing the body in cold water for a short duration to promote various health benefits, including improved circulation, reduced inflammation, and enhanced skin tightness.
How does cold plunge therapy help with skin tightening?
Cold exposure stimulates collagen production, enhances circulation, and reduces inflammation, all of which contribute to a firmer and more youthful appearance of the skin.
How long should a cold plunge session last?
Sessions typically last between 3 to 10 minutes, depending on individual tolerance and specific treatment protocols designed by practitioners.
Can cold plunge therapy be combined with other treatments?
Yes, many luxury clinics offer cold plunge therapy as a complementary treatment alongside facials, microdermabrasion, and other advanced skincare procedures.
Are there any risks associated with cold plunge therapy?
While generally safe for most individuals, those with certain medical conditions should consult with a healthcare provider before undergoing cold plunge therapy. It is important to listen to your body and avoid prolonged exposure to extreme cold.
